It is predicted to be another warm July afternoon this Sunday, July 18. What could be better than to sit under the shade of an old, treasured apple tree and listen to live jazz? After a long time of being distanced and separate from one another, Bowen Island United Church invites you to their very first outdoor Jazz Vespers service. The theme, Where Melody Meets Spirit will be animated by five of Bowen’s finest musicians: John Stiver; Teun Schut; Rob Bailey; Mary Kastle and Buff Allen.

The concept of Jazz Vespers began in New York City in the 1960s. John Geisel, the Pastor of St. Peter’s Lutheran Church in New York City was a friend of many a musician in the big town. He designed a service of prayer and jazz for folks who couldn’t make it to Sunday morning services after playing late-night gigs on Saturday night. Following this tradition, Jazz Vespers are designed for people who are not comfortable in a regular Sunday morning church worship service.

If you have never experienced a Jazz Vespers service, this is what you can expect: tunes and songs will alternate with readings, reflections, meditations and prayers which will be led by myself, Rev. Lorraine Ashdown, the minister at Bowen Island United Church. There is even some silence built into the hour. 

We are very grateful that we can pay each musician through a ProVision Grant from the United Church allowing us not to charge a “ticket price.” Therefore, a voluntary offering is collected during the service (suggested donation of $10 per person) to help support this new ministry which we do hope will be ongoing. After the service all are welcome to stay, visit and enjoy a cool glass of lemonade.
